Claimant Count Change (May)

Jun 18, 2026 Pasado MEDIUM

Resumen del Evento

🇬🇧 GBP
Claimant Count Change measures the change in the number of unemployed people in the U.K. during the reported month. A rising trend indicates weakness in the labor market, which has a trickle-down effect on consumer spending and economic growth.A higher than expected reading should be taken as negative/bearish for the GBP, while lower than expected reading should be taken as positive/bullish for the GBP.

Unemployment Rate (Apr)

Jun 18, 2026 Pasado MEDIUM

Resumen del Evento

🇬🇧 GBP
The Unemployment Rate measures the percentage of the total work force that is unemployed and actively seeking employment during the previous three months.A higher than expected reading should be taken as negative/bearish for the GBP, while a lower than expected reading should be taken as positive/bullish for the GBP.

Trade Balance (May)

Jun 18, 2026 Pasado LOW

Resumen del Evento

🇨🇭 CHF
The Trade Balance measures the difference in value between imported and exported goods and services over the reported period. A positive number indicates that more goods and services were exported than imported.A higher than expected reading should be taken as positive/bullish for the CHF, while a lower than expected reading should be taken as negative/bearish for the CHF.

Reserve Assets Total (May)

Jun 17, 2026 Pasado LOW

Resumen del Evento

🇦🇺 AUD
The official reserve assets are assets denominated in foreign currency, readily available to and controlled by monetary authorities for meeting balance of payments financing needs, intervening in exchange markets to affect the currency exchange rate, and for other related purposes (such as maintaining confidence in the currency and the economy, and serving as a basis for foreign borrowing). They present a very comprehensive picture on a monthly basis of stocks at market price, transactions, foreign exchange and market revaluations and other changes in volume.

GDP Annual Average (Q1)

Jun 17, 2026 Pasado LOW

Resumen del Evento

🇳🇿 NZD
GDP measures summary value of goods and services generated in a relevant country or region. A region's gross domestic product, or GDP, is one of the ways for measuring the size of its economy.
Production approach - The sum of the value added created through the production of goods and services within the economy.
Calculation:
GDP using the production approach is derived as the sum of gross value added for each industry plus taxes less subsidies on products.

GDP Expenditure (QoQ) (Q1)

Jun 17, 2026 Pasado LOW

Resumen del Evento

🇳🇿 NZD
GDP measures summary value of goods and services generated in a relevant country or region. A region's gross domestic product, or GDP, is one of the ways for measuring the size of its economy.
Expenditure approach - Total expenditures on all finished goods and services produced within the economy.
Calculation:
GDP using the expenditure approach is derived as the sum of all final expenditures, changes in inventories and exports of goods and services less imports of goods and services.

FOMC Statement

Jun 17, 2026 Pasado HIGH

Resumen del Evento

🇺🇸 USD
The U.S. Federal Reserve's Federal Open Market Committee (FOMC) statement is the primary tool the panel uses to communicate with investors about monetary policy. It contains the outcome of the vote on interest rates, discusses the economic outlook and offers clues on the outcome of future votes.A more dovish than expected statement could be taken as negative/bearish for the USD, while a more hawkish than expected statement could be taken as positive/bullish for the USD.
